Color saturation
This function enables and configures color saturation control.
In the YUV format, color information (i.e. the color difference signals) is provided by the U and V channels. In the U
channel they result from the difference between the proportion of blue and Y (luminance), in the V channel from the
difference between the proportion of red and Y. For the use in other color formats than YUV, U and V are converted
using a driver matrix.
Combine
Selecting this check box synchronizes the two "Saturation U" and "Saturation V" sliders.
IR color filter correction matrix
When using color cameras with IR filter glass, you need to set the appropriate color correction matrix to ensure
correct color rendering. The driver detects the IR filter type and sets this value automatically ("Auto" button). You
can also select the correction matrix manually.
